The so-called creep - the time-dependent, however, reversible change in output signal under a constantly applied force - is extremely small, since it can be minimized through careful selection of the strain gauge layout. Strain gauge technology is regarded as a more stable, linear form of measurement, as piezoelectric devices are vulnerable to charge leakage and often exhibit a drift of roughly 1 N/min (ie 4,3 pC leakage per minute). Since this value remains unchanged, irrespective of the measured force, the relative measurement error resulting from the drift is particularly unfavorable when small forces are being measured over a long period of time. Strain gauge based sensors show almost no drift and are therefore particularly suited for long-term monitoring tasks.
